------- Additional Comments From Andy Wingo  2005-11-21 15:54 -------
We now use the poll-based API, but not yet the new new API -- libraw1394 in
debian is still like 2 years old. I suspect the kernel dropping support for the
old API (this month?) will force debian to upgrade, and then we can use the new API.

But your problem is fixed in 0.10, because we also poll on a control socket.
